]> git.pond.sub.org Git - empserver/history - src/lib/player
client: Unbreak standalone build
[empserver] / src / lib / player /
2021-01-23 Markus Armbrustercommands: Rename the command functions
2021-01-23 Markus ArmbrusterUpdate copyright notice
2021-01-23 Markus ArmbrusterFix build for systems that don't provide POSIX.1-2001...
2021-01-05 Markus ArmbrusterUpdate copyright notice
2018-04-29 Markus ArmbrusterUpdate copyright notice
2017-09-02 Markus ArmbrusterMake: Support shallow git clones for testing
2017-08-07 Markus ArmbrusterExpand a few unnecessary abbreviations in output text
2017-08-07 Markus ArmbrusterSpell BTU and ETU consistently
2017-08-07 Markus ArmbrusterUpdate copyright notice
2017-08-07 Markus ArmbrusterMerge branch 'readline'
2017-08-06 Markus Armbrustercontact: Initialize contact state properly
2017-08-06 Markus ArmbrusterInclude "file.h" where it's needed
2017-07-02 Markus ArmbrusterUpdate copyright notice
2015-12-05 Markus Armbrusterrecvclient: Track potential yield on input
2015-12-05 Markus ArmbrusterChange comment style to use @foo rather than FOO
2015-03-02 Markus Armbrusterretreat lretreat: Change query syntax to match mission
2015-02-28 Markus ArmbrusterUpdate copyright notice
2015-02-28 Markus Armbrusterempmod: Fix usage string of retreat and lretreat
2015-02-28 Markus Armbrustersail: Remove option SAIL
2015-02-28 Markus Armbrusterautonav: Remove the feature
2015-02-01 Markus Armbrusterplayer: Drop long-disabled code to resolve IP addresses
2014-02-16 Markus ArmbrusterClean up superfluous includes
2014-02-16 Markus ArmbrusterRemove option TREATIES
2014-01-19 Markus Armbrustertests: New test-suite-only command __cmd
2014-01-19 Markus Armbrustertests: Make robust against variations in PRNG use
2014-01-19 Markus Armbrustereconfig: New key running_test_suite, for use by tests
2014-01-06 Markus Armbrusteraccept: Resize thread stack to avoid stack smash for...
2014-01-06 Markus Armbrusterorder: Trim trailing space from usage string
2014-01-02 Markus ArmbrusterUpdate copyright notice
2014-01-02 Markus ArmbrusterUpdate known contributors comments
2014-01-02 Markus Armbrusteredit: Implement edit nuke
2014-01-02 Markus Armbrusterstockpile: New command, counterpart of fleetadd, wingad...
2014-01-02 Markus Armbrusterstart stop: Add missing <NUKES> to usage string
2014-01-02 Markus Armbrusterndump nuke: Fix usage string: <NUKES> instead of <SECTS>
2014-01-02 Markus Armbrusterwingadd: Charge no BTUs, for consistency with fleetadd...
2013-08-17 Markus Armbrusteraccept: Drop outdated FIXME SO_KEEPALIVE
2013-06-06 Markus Armbrusteredit: Generalize edit to multiple objects
2013-05-08 Markus ArmbrusterUse IPv4 format for IPv4-mapped addresses
2013-05-08 Markus ArmbrusterLog connection attempts
2013-05-08 Markus ArmbrusterLog the server's listening address
2013-05-08 Markus ArmbrusterFactor sockaddr_ntop() out of player_accept()
2013-05-08 Markus ArmbrusterMove declarations for chance.c to new chance.h
2013-01-12 Markus ArmbrusterDon't put file descriptor values in thread names
2013-01-12 Markus Armbrusteranti, give, grind take <SECTS> argument, fix their...
2013-01-12 Markus ArmbrusterUpdate copyright notice
2012-06-10 Markus ArmbrusterUpdate copyright notice
2012-05-01 Markus ArmbrusterJournal login before changing the player thread's name
2012-04-26 Markus ArmbrusterDon't send "idle connection terminated" in login phase
2012-04-26 Markus ArmbrusterRename play_lock back to update_lock
2012-04-26 Markus ArmbrusterFix synchronization between shutdown and player threads
2012-04-26 Markus ArmbrusterClean up superfluous includes
2012-04-26 Markus ArmbrusterBelatedly update convert's c_form
2012-04-26 Markus ArmbrusterDocument execute()'s subtle use of player->aborted
2012-04-26 Markus ArmbrusterChange login command kill to kill less ruthlessly
2012-04-26 Markus ArmbrusterSeparate max_idle_visitor from max_idle
2012-04-26 Markus ArmbrusterSeparate login_grace_time from max_idle
2012-04-26 Markus ArmbrusterFix unwanted player thread blocking on output during...
2012-04-26 Markus ArmbrusterFix recvclient() to obey max_idle for output, too
2012-04-26 Markus ArmbrusterClean up how recvclient() deals with command abortion
2012-04-26 Markus ArmbrusterFix player_login() to obey max_idle for output, too
2012-04-26 Markus ArmbrusterFlush all output before reading a login command, not...
2012-04-26 Markus ArmbrusterAdd deadline support to io_output(), io_output_if_queue...
2012-03-31 Markus ArmbrusterSwitch io_close(), io_input() from timeouts to deadlines
2012-03-27 Markus ArmbrusterBase idle timeout on player->curup again, not current...
2012-03-27 Markus ArmbrusterReplace the per-iop input_timeout by per-function timeouts
2012-03-15 Markus ArmbrusterFix execute's printing of the executed commands
2012-02-25 Markus ArmbrusterFix how play_cmd() ensures connection close
2012-02-25 Markus ArmbrusterRestore amusing comment on naming of empmod.c
2012-02-25 Markus ArmbrusterDrop C_MOD flag from commands that "obviously" don...
2012-02-25 Markus ArmbrusterNormalize command capability order in player_coms[...
2012-02-25 Markus ArmbrusterRevise money and capital command permissions
2012-02-25 Markus ArmbrusterRevise nation status command permissions
2012-02-25 Markus ArmbrusterClean up c_permit values of deity commands
2012-02-25 Markus ArmbrusterDrop useless nstat value VIS
2012-02-21 Markus ArmbrusterMake market command unavailable to visitors, and set...
2012-02-21 Markus ArmbrusterFix server shutdown to let player output drain properly
2012-02-21 Markus ArmbrusterClean up how quit and server shutdown trigger connectio...
2012-02-21 Markus ArmbrusterFix login command quit to really quit
2012-02-21 Markus ArmbrusterFix idle timeout during execute
2012-02-20 Markus ArmbrusterMake execute yield the processor after every command
2012-02-20 Markus ArmbrusterSimplify recvclient() to return -1 for all failures
2012-02-20 Markus ArmbrusterDon't lose output when client shuts down input transmission
2012-02-20 Markus ArmbrusterShow treasury status on EOF, quit, shutdown
2011-12-29 Markus ArmbrusterDrop add's obscure sector check and wipe functionality
2011-07-09 Markus ArmbrusterAvoid false positive generation oops in navigate and...
2011-07-09 Markus ArmbrusterFix execute not to mangle the argument when it prompts...
2011-07-09 Markus ArmbrusterRevert "Simplify execute(): use getstarg() instead...
2011-07-09 Markus ArmbrusterFix execute to filter input just like the main command...
2011-07-09 Markus ArmbrusterDon't record prompts in player_commands[]
2011-07-09 Markus ArmbrusterFix execute to print UTF-8 command correctly
2011-07-09 Markus ArmbrusterUpdate and report status even after empty command
2011-04-17 Markus ArmbrusterBelatedly update designate's c_form
2011-04-14 Markus ArmbrusterClean up getcommand(): use sizeof() instead of literal...
2011-04-14 Markus ArmbrusterUpdate known contributors comments
2011-04-14 Markus ArmbrusterMake generation numbers catch more potential yields...
2011-04-14 Markus ArmbrusterSimplify execute(): use getstarg() instead of getstring()
2011-04-14 Markus ArmbrusterRemove disabled command cede
2011-04-14 Markus ArmbrusterJournal login phase input, too
2011-04-14 Markus ArmbrusterNew journal event "command"
2011-04-12 Markus ArmbrusterLicense upgrade to GPL version 3 or later
next